    Not as advertised. Not suitable for beginners. Awfully expensive. A bit disorganized…read more I received a lesson/fitting package as a gift. The gift giver was assured that the experience would be suitable for a beginner. Nope! Much of the lesson involved golf swing jargon that just isn't going to be understood by a beginner. Hey, if you know the difference between an open and closed shoulder in your backswing, or the difference between a strong and weak grip (hint: now I know it's nothing to do with how hard you grab the club), then you aren't a beginner, and GolfTec might work for you. Anyway, I stood open mouthed as my coach spewed utter jibberish at me. I stopped him early, and let him know I didn't understand the lingo. Didn't really help. Despite their claims, they really don't have a curriculum for beginners. Beginners need a bunch of instruction in set up and swing fundamentals that really don't benefit from GolfTec's (admittedly cool) elaborate video and computer swing tracking technology. Hey, I get that an advanced golfer, who swings consistently, might love the video breakdown looking for swing faults. A beginner is going to have enough self evident swing faults that this technology is overkill. It's like using a sledgehammer to push in a tack. And GolfTec is expensive. Anyone getting lessons on a weekly basis is definitely going to be paying GolfTec the equivalent of a car payment. Hey, I'm not saying it's not worth it. It's just that for beginners, there are cheaper and more efficient ways to learn the fundamentals. My friends who have had success with GolfTec are both far from beginner level, and are pretty indifferent to cost. If that describes you, great! You might love GolfTec. Me, not so much.     Brought a group of about 10 in on a Saturday afternoon for 3 hours of golf and drinks for my…read morebirthday. Brought some chips & dip and some birthday carrot cake and had a great time with friends. It's a solid facility with two great simulators plus a couple other games like foosball and pool. Great selection at the bar, and the drinks are super affordable - with $150 in golf costs (it's only $50/hr for the sim rental) our tab was $210 with like 8 drinks on it. In Denver that's unheard of. Very reasonably priced! The sims have a solid selection of courses, and you can play full 18s, just 9s, or do games. And it's incredibly accurate because I complain just as much as I do on a real golf course about being perfect on the range and then being hot garbage once we get on the course! I don't remember the name of the bartender, which sucks, because she was absolutely fantastic. She was SUPER fast and helpful, incredibly attentive. Washed the cake knife, kept drinks flowing, was great to chat with - she was just really great and very helpful. It was my 2nd trip ever and I had a fabulous time. I'm already looking at booking another few hours for more golf in a few weeks!
